Former Ohio State Wide Receiver Julian Fleming Seriously Injured, Girlfriend Alyssa Boyd Killed in Tragic ATV Accident Friday

Former Ohio State wide receiver Julian Fleming was seriously injured in an ATV accident that resulted in one death Friday evening, per a Pennsylvania State Police report

Per the report, Fleming and a woman, 23-year-old Alyssa Boyd, were riding an ATV when they collided with a deer that jumped out onto the roadway, and neither Fleming nor Boyd were wearing safety equipment. Fleming, who was the driver, suffered serious injuries and was brought to Guthrie Troy Community Hospital. Boyd, who according to a report from 247Sports was Fleming's girlfriend, was pronounced dead at the scene. 

According to the report from 247Sports, Fleming has since been released from the hospital. 

Fleming spent four seasons at Ohio State and played in 38 games, catching 80 passes for 990 yards and seven touchdowns in his career. He transferred to Penn State for his final collegiate season, playing all 16 games and catching 14 passes for 176 yards and one touchdown.

Fleming was supposed to sign with the Green Bay Packers as an undrafted free agent following the 2025 NFL Draft, but had the offer rescinded upon failing a physical, per The News-Item
